  • February 16, 2018 A wonderful war horse!

    Thalben-Balls "Elegy" has been beloved since before he wrote it down! (It began as an improvisation on a radio program, but the audience was several million people). It remains a much-played classic today, and is still beautiful and effective. A "basic" repertoire piece; if you don't have...

    it yet - why not?

  • December 19, 2012 G.T. Thalben-Ball "Elegy"

    This is a very nice piece to have in the organist's library. It sounds fantastic and does not require too much work to prepare. It gets a little "fingery" in spots creating some unique fingering challenges but nothing that can't be worked out within a couple of minutes...

    . I would highly recommend this to any organist.Works great as a prelude, offertory, or meditation.

  • April 27, 2011 Thalben-Ball Elegy

    This is such a lovely piece I don't know how I got along without it all these years. A friend recommended it as one of those that should always be in your Most-Played stack of music. It is flowing, meditative, and suitable for many occasions (prelude, communion, funeral...

    ). It has a dignified British sound, and falls nicely under the fingers.
